1972 Saab 96 Cabriolet - $29,000 - 10,692 miles

The Saab 96 is an automobile made by Saab. It was introduced in 1960 and was produced until January 1980, a run of 20 years. Like the 93 it replaced, the 96 was a development from the old Saab 92 chassis and, on account of its improvements and modernisation, it opened new markets for the company. It was the car for which the marque Saab became internationally known, not least because of its safety innovations and its motor sport successes.

1994 Saab 900 Commerative Edition Convertible - $9,600 - 89,000 miles

Only 500 Commemorative Edition 900T Convertibles were delivered to the U.S. market in 1994. They were the last classic 900 convertibles to be built. They had performance modifications, a special interior and tan top. All had a 5-speed manual transmission, and came with uniquely styled directional two tone wheels, walnut dash facia, and leather gear knob and gaiter. The tan leather interior was further enhanced with black piping, which was exclusive to this model. The cars were all painted Nova Black Metallic. 1999 Saab 9-3 Viggen - $23,800 - 28,076 miles

The "VIGGEN" named after one of SAAB's fighter jets is a Rare Limited Edition collector car. One of only 300 produced in 1999. They were all 3 door hatchbacks sprayed Lightning Blue with 5 speed manual transmissions. This is undoubtedly one of the nicest low mileage original Viggens still remaining. Own a piece of SAAB History. This fine example is of one of the fastest cars Saab has ever produced at that time and undoubtably had the most torque-steer of any vehicle Saab ever produced. When sold new the purchaser recieved a voucher for "Flight School" driver training.
